Switch budget vs device load — does your PoE switch carry the install?
List the PoE devices on each switch (cameras, APs, phones, lighting nodes, etc.), enter the per-device wattage and count, see total load vs the switch's PoE budget. Tells you if you need to step up to PoE+ / PoE++, split the load across switches, or add a midspan injector.

- any device drawing > 30 W needs a higher PoE class
- budget headroom of 10-15% recommended for inrush + cable loss
- long cat runs lose ~5 W over 100 m — derate accordingly
